Two men killed in separate Iowa crashes

(Undated) -- Two men are dead after separate crashes this weekend in Iowa. The Iowa State Patrol says 53-year-old Andrew Nesset of New Richmond, WI, was killed in a crash after 4 p.m. Saturday in Decorah. The Patrol says Nesset's car collided head on with a pick-up. Authorities say Nesset was not wearing a seat belt, and was killed in the crash. The driver of the truck was taken to Winneshiek Medical Center in Decorah.

An Osceola man is dead after the truck he was riding in, lost control on a gravel road in southern Iowa's Clarke County. The Iowa State Patrol says 20-year-old Brian Rosales of Osceola drove into a ditch late last (Saturday) night near Osceola. The I-S-P says Rosales then hit an embankment and an unoccupied pick-up truck in a driveway. His passenger, 38-year-old Jose Murillo-Rangel of Osceola, was ejected and died. Rosales was taken to the hospital.
